在新的JavaScript函数中使用已创建的函数是通过函数调用来实现的。可以将已创建的函数作为参数传递给新函数,也可以在新函数内部调用已创建的函数。
传递已创建的函数作为参数: 在JavaScript中,函数是一等公民,可以像变量一样传递。可以将已创建的函数作为参数传递给新函数,以便在新函数中使用它。
示例代码:
function greet(name) {
console.log("Hello, " + name + "!");
}
function sayHello(greetingFunc) {
greetingFunc("John");
}
sayHello(greet);
在上面的示例中,greet
函数被传递给sayHello
函数作为参数。在sayHello
函数内部,可以使用greetingFunc
参数来调用greet
函数并传递参数。
调用已创建的函数: 除了将已创建的函数作为参数传递给新函数外,还可以直接在新函数内部调用已创建的函数。
示例代码:
function greet(name) {
console.log("Hello, " + name + "!");
}
function sayHello() {
greet("John");
}
sayHello();
在上面的示例中,sayHello
函数内部直接调用了greet
函数,并传递了参数。
通过这种方式,在新的JavaScript函数中可以使用已创建的函数来完成特定的任务,从而实现更复杂的功能。
需要注意的是,具体使用哪种方式取决于具体的需求和场景。在实际开发中,可以根据需要选择合适的方式来使用已创建的函数。
领取专属 10元无门槛券
手把手带您无忧上云